Output e107514aac16a94283a4ef89faeca84a1e4dd312f7758470dd5d35e1b7d23287:0

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d305574eb530f20e20ef93e8428eebf2b3c579a117e17fc48e35f67fb8e4302d
address
tb1p6vz4wn44xrequg80j05y9rht72eu27dpzlshl3ywxhm8lw8yxqksrfdksm
transaction
e107514aac16a94283a4ef89faeca84a1e4dd312f7758470dd5d35e1b7d23287
confirmations
69331
spent
true